Pharmacotherapy for anxiety disorders and comorbid alcohol dependency

This is a protocol for a Cochrane Review (Intervention). The objectives are as follows:

1) To provide an estimate of the overall effects of the medication in improving treatment response and reducing symptom severity in the treatment of anxiety disorders in patients with comorbid alcohol dependence.

2) To determine whether particular medications are more effective and tolerable than others in the treatment of this population group.

3) To determine whether the efficacy and tolerability of medications in treating anxiety disorders is specific to particular anxiety disorders.

4) To identify which factors (clinical, methodological) predict response to pharmacotherapy.
